About DL Valine
DL Valine is a branched-chain amino acid that consists ofglycinein which one of the hydrogens attached to the alpha-carbonis substituted by an isopropyl group. It has a role as a plant metabolite and a Daphnia magna metabolite. It is a branched-chain amino acid and an alpha-aminoacid. It contains an isopropyl group. It is a conjugate base of avalinium. It is a conjugate acid of avalinate.

Reliable Physical and Chemical PropertiesWith a well-defined melting point of 295C, a density of 1.23 g/cm3, and excellent water solubility, this powder offers remarkable consistency. Its refractive rate of 1.461 and CAS No. 516-06-3 underscore its precise identification and traceability, vital for research and production environments.
